@Zoli there are several ways:
1 - positioning: don't give them a straight line to hit more than 1 PC at a time
2 - positioning: you know where they come from. You can pre-position someone to get in their face on turn 1
3 - protection (from lightning) if you have a way to
4 - CC: they have a decent dex but not a very good wis save (and the others are crap). Also, they are squarely in the range of a 2nd level Sleep. Silence will force them to move and lose at least a round. Silence + Spike growth is a death sentence. Entangle + move the fuck away means they are out of the fight forever
5 - realize they are a threat and nova them. With decent initiative they should bite the dust before their first action
